Output 0dd44485aa0db022b7dbf2e7effa7ceb671cc4dfaee6a57fefffa67ea2d622bb:0

value
501691176
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13cf1776a1dac106f58aa2e7f09dc67e01232734 OP_EQUALVERIFY OP_CHECKSIG
address
12ojvdG16MKrX6CENNmTkGcvC4cn6mYXRu
transaction
0dd44485aa0db022b7dbf2e7effa7ceb671cc4dfaee6a57fefffa67ea2d622bb
confirmations
659569
spent
true